J&K Reports 193 Fresh Covid-19 Cases, No Deaths

Srinagar, Nov 19 : Jammu and Kashmir reported 193 fresh covid-19 cases while there was no death due to the virus in the last 24 hours, officials said on Friday.

Among the fresh cases, 23 were reported from Jammu Division and 170 from Kashmir, taking the overall tally to 335016.

There was no death due to the virus during the last 24 hours, they said. So far 4459—2182 in Jammu and 2277 in Kashmir—have died due to the pathogen, they said.

Giving district wise details of the fresh cases, the officials told Srinagar reported 61 cases, Baramulla 15, Budgam 7, Pulwama 5, Kupwara 43, Anantnag 5, Bandipora 11, Ganderbal 23, Kulgam 0, Shopian 0, Jammu 6, Udhampur 2, Rajouri 1, Doda 2, Kathua 0, Samba 0, Kishtwar 0, Poonch 0, Ramban 0 and Reasi 12.

A number of these cases were confirmed at CD hospital’s diagnostic labouratory and include female (80) (NA) from Parigam, male (66) (NA) from Ibrahim colony batapora, female (25) (NA) from Ibrahim colony batapora, male (60) (NA) from Parimpora, female (60) (NA) from Parimpora, male (29) (NA) from Eidgah Sgr, male (45) (NA) from Bemina, female (43) (NA) from Bemina, female (10) (NA) from Bemina, male (70) (NA) from Sgr, male (55) (NA) from Sgr, male (20) (NA) from Rainawari, female (28) (NA) from Brain, male (70) (NA) from Sgr, female (65) (NA) from Ward no.1 and female (44) (NA) from Rainawari.

Moreover, 105 Covid-19 patients recovered during the time, 18 from Jammu Division and 87 from Kashmir, they said.

So far 328888 patients have recovered, leaving active case tally at 1669 —262 in Jammu and 1407 in Kashmir.

They said there was no new confirmed case of mucormycosis (black fungus) reported today. So far 49 black fungus cases have been confirmed in J&K, the officials said.

The government also informed that 34265 doses of covid-19 vaccine were administered during the time in J&K.
